description | FUNCTION: Automated description from the Alliance of Genome Resources (Release 8.0.0) Enables cholesterol monooxygenase (side-chain-cleaving) activity. Acts upstream of or within C21-steroid hormone biosynthetic process. Located in mitochondrion. Is expressed in several structures, including central nervous system; endocrine gland; reproductive system; retina; and skin. Human ortholog(s) of this gene implicated in congenital adrenal hyperplasia and congenital adrenal insufficiency. Orthologous to human CYP11A1 (cytochrome P450 family 11 subfamily A member 1). PHENOTYPE: Homozygous null mice are exhibit a steroid deficiency and die within days of birth showing signs of dehydration. Males are feminized with female external genitalia and underdeveloped gonads. Mice homozgyous for another knock-out allele exhibit abnormal adrenal development and neonatal lethality.
